The 1881 Census reveals a detailed snapshot of households in England, Wales and Scotland. The census was taken on April 3rd and the total population was recorded as 29,707,207.
In the 1881 Census, the household of Samuel Spencer, born in 1842 in Lancashire, consisted of 7 members. Samuel was the head of the household, married to Margaret Spencer, born in 1841 in Liverpool, Lancashire, England. They had 5 children; George (born 1867 in St Helens, Lancashire, England), Walter (born 1869 in St Helens, Lancashire, England), Adelaide (born 1874 in Duckenfield, Cheshire, England), Ada Ann (born 1876 in Oldham, Lancashire, England) and Harold (born 1880 in Huddersfield, Yorkshire, England).
